导航
  • 主页
  • 基础类
  • 应用实例
  • 新技术前沿

关于sql server导入数据

itfkn 2007-12-14 11:20:45
在sql server中有两个数据库,a库和b库, 现在想用sql语句或存储过程把a库中user表中的数据导入到b库中的test表中,请问如何实现?


user表
id name password
1 aa aa
2 bb bb
3 cc cc


test表
id name password


...全文
36 点赞 收藏 7
写回复
7 条回复
切换为时间正序
当前发帖距今超过3年,不再开放新的回复
发表回复
stonesearicky 2007-12-17
支持潇洒老乌龟,哈哈
回复
dawugui 2007-12-14
如果同机同用户.

insert into b.test select * from a.[user]

回复
dawugui 2007-12-14
insert into servername.dbo.b.test select * from servername.dbo.a.user
回复
kk19840210 2007-12-14

use b
insert into test(a,b...字段)
select a,b...字段 from a.dbo.test

b的TEST 字段
和SELECT a 的字段必须对应
回复
dawugui 2007-12-14
如果只将a库中user表的几个字段导入到b库中test表中的几个字段呢,应该怎么写
对应写字段如:ID , ID , VAL , VAL

insert into servername.dbo.b.test(id , val) select id , val from servername.dbo.a.user

如果字段名字不同如: aid , bid , aval , bval
insert into servername.dbo.b.test(bid , bval) select aid , aval from servername.dbo.a.user
回复
itfkn 2007-12-14
如果只将a库中user表的几个字段导入到b库中test表中的几个字段呢,应该怎么写
回复
itfkn 2007-12-14
如果只将a库中user表的几个字段导入到b库中test表中的几个字段呢,应该怎么写
回复
发动态
发帖子
MS-SQL Server
创建于2007-09-28

3.2w+

社区成员

MS-SQL Server相关内容讨论专区
申请成为版主
社区公告
暂无公告